You may want to post this to the sms group SMS.swdist you'll get more help.
You know SMS does some sort of checksum thing to validate the packages,
could it be that this package got updated with something and now the
checksum is off? Have you tried deleting it and recreating it? Have you
verified the package is on the DP?
 Like I said though more help on the SMS Newsgroup.
